gpt4 book ai didi

python - 无法将列表对象传递到模板瓶中

转载 作者:太空宇宙 更新时间:2023-11-04 10:47:56 25 4
gpt4 key购买 nike

Bottle 模板有问题。我无法将 python 列表传递给模板。我的代码如下:

@route('/'):
def home():
return template('home', var=['item1', 'item2'])

这是 home.tpl:

<html>
<ul>
#for item in var:
<li>{{item}}</li>
#end
</ul>
</html>

我认为它可以工作,但抛出了 undefined variable “item”的异常。请告诉我我的错误在哪里?

最佳答案

Bottle 模板语法使用 %不是 # 来标记 python(ish) block :

<html>
<ul>
%for item in var:
<li>{{item}}</li>
%end
</ul>
</html>

关于python - 无法将列表对象传递到模板瓶中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16068617/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com